[svn] * src/client.c,src/client.h,src/fetch.c,src/noffle.c,src/server.c:
robustness - instead of retruning simple Passed/Failed statuses from
connection functions, return an integer status instead. This allows
Noffle to distinguish between a connection failure, an unrecoverable
protocol error and a recoverable problem. As a concrete instance, Noffle
will no longer abort the connection if a group is removed from the
upstream server. Also beef up error detection a bit.
* src/content.c: instead of overwriting the existing content file(s) when
updating - which leaves a window where Noffle is vulnerable to failure
which will leave the content file corrupted (yes, it happened to me),
write a new content file and rename it over the old file only when it
has been written and closed with no errors reported.
